After receiving some lighthearted flak for his enthusiastic beer chug while sitting courtside with Taylor Swift at the NBA Eastern Conference Finals, Kansas City Chiefs tight end Travis Kelce officially addressed the moment on the May 27 episode of New Heights.
During the episode, Travis and his brother and cohost, Jason Kelce, revisited the viral footage from the Knicks-Cavaliers game. While Jason playfully teased his younger brother for his “lack of decorum” while being featured on the Rocket Arena jumbotron, Travis defended his actions with conviction: “It was a sophisticated chug, Jason.”
“I didn’t spill a drop, and I didn’t crush the can,” the Grotesquerie actor explained. “We were sitting courtside—it could have easily turned into a disaster. I just wanted to energize the crowd. We were trailing by 10 points; I was trying to inject some life into the building.”
The clip of the tight end downing a Garage Beer in one go while a laughing Taylor Swift looked on sparked a polarized reaction online. While many fans cheered his high-spirited approach, a vocal minority labeled the behavior as “frat-boyish.”
Despite the chatter, Travis insisted the evening was a genuine success, even if his home-state Cavaliers ultimately fell to the Knicks. “Sharing my roots with Tay is something I truly cherish,” he shared. “This wasn’t about trying to convert her into a die-hard Cleveland fan; it was just a fantastic date night. I love bringing her into the world of professional sports that I’m so passionate about.”
Addressing the widely circulated photos of him appearing to doze off during the fourth quarter, Travis chuckled, clarifying he was merely reacting to the gameplay. “The Knicks simply couldn’t miss a single shot in the final stretch,” he said. “I was just sitting there in utter disbelief, thinking, ‘Seriously?’”
He also touched on the playful jabs from Knicks supporters regarding old photos of Swift sporting New York team gear. “Not many teams can claim they’ve had Taylor wear their jersey,” he joked. “It’s hilarious. She has deep ties to New York, so when the matchup was announced, she was already familiar with them.”
